Kelley Collects NCAC Player of the Week Honor After Breaking 25-Year-Old School Record on Saturday

The College of Wooster's Emani Kelley was selected as the North Coast Athletic Conference's Player of the Week for women's sprints and hurdles, as announced by the league office on Monday.

Kelley broke the program's 25-year-old school record in the 500 meters at Saturday's Kenyon College Classic. The senior earned the blue ribbon at 1:19.98 and later returned to the track to help the women's 4x400 relay post the runner-up time at 4:18.82.

Kelley's efforts helped Wooster win the eight-team meet with 161.5 points. Otterbein University was second at 93 points.
